Why This Comparison Matters in 2026
With the CPA Evolution exam now in its second full year (3 Core sections: AUD, FAR, REG + 1 Discipline elective: BAR, ISC, or TCP), the exam continues to evolve. The One Big Beautiful Bill Act (OBBBA) is bringing tax law changes that impact REG and TCP in 2026. Your review course needs to keep up.
Surgent CPA Review has built its reputation on one idea: study smarter, not harder. Their Predictive AI engine and ReadySCORE system promise to cut your study time by up to 400 hours. That's a compelling pitch, and the technology behind it is real.

Quick-Look Comparison Table
| Feature | Kesler CPA Review | Surgent CPA Review |
|---|---|---|
| Starting Price | $97/month (or $997/year) | $799 (Essentials Pass) |
| Top Tier Price | $997/year (all features included) | $1,699 (Ultimate Pass) |
| Access Duration | Monthly or annual subscription | Until you pass (all tiers) |
| Free Trial / Guarantee | 30-day money-back guarantee | Free trial + full purchase price pass guarantee |
| Financing | Pay-as-you-go monthly | Surgent Pay 0% financing |
| Multiple Choice Questions | 8,000+ unique MCQs | 9,000+ MCQs |
| Task-Based Simulations | 150+ TBS | 500+ TBS (task-based & document review) |
| Study Materials | 3,200+ pages, 235 lessons | E-books, lecture notes (print on Ultimate tier) |
| Video Lectures | ⚠ Expanding in 2026 (text-based focus) | ✔ 700+ bite-sized "nano lectures" |
| Mock Exams | Practice exams available | Unlimited practice exams |
| Flashcards | ✔ 3,910+ digital flashcards included | ✔ Digital + print spiral-bound (Ultimate tier) |
| CPA Evolution Coverage | ✔ All 6 sections (AUD, FAR, REG, TCP, ISC, BAR) | ✔ All 6 sections (AUD, FAR, REG, BAR, ISC, TCP) |
| OBBBA 2026 Tax Updates | ✔ Updating for OBBBA | ✔ Updated with AICPA blueprints |
| Gamification | ✔ XP, levels (1-100), 50+ achievements, streak multiplier | ⚠ 1-year gamified learning access (Ultimate tier only) |
| Cross-Platform Mapping | ✔ Maps to Surgent, Becker, Wiley, UWorld | ✘ Standalone only |
| Adaptive AI / ReadySCORE | ✘ Study Looping for retention | ✔ Predictive AI + ReadySCORE (core feature) |
| Pomodoro Sprint Timer | ✔ Built-in science-based timer | ✘ Not available |
| Study Break Games | ✔ CPA Exam Survival game | ✘ Not available |
| Audio Lectures | ✘ Not currently available | ✔ Included (Ultimate tier) |
| Mobile Apps | ✔ Full iOS & Android | ✔ Full iOS & Android |
| Mentorship Program | ✔ Complete UCEG mentorship included | ✘ Not available |
| Accountability System | ✔ Goal Crusher with squad-based tracking | ✘ Self-paced only |
| 1-on-1 Coaching | Community-based support | 1-on-1 coaching (Ultimate tier only, $1,699) |
| Retaker Program | Mentorship covers retake strategy | ✔ CPArescue (targeted retaker program) |
| Pass Guarantee | 30-day money-back guarantee | Full purchase price pass guarantee (conditions apply) |
Data verified February 2026. See the individual Surgent CPA Review and Kesler CPA Review pages for full details.
What Surgent Does Well
Credit where it's due. Surgent built something genuinely different from the traditional CPA review approach, and its technology solves a real problem.
✅ Surgent's Genuine Strengths
- Predictive AI adaptive learning engine that identifies what you already know and focuses your time on weak areas, potentially saving up to 400 study hours
- ReadySCORE real-time exam readiness predictor that removes the guesswork of "Am I ready to sit?" No other major CPA course offers anything like it
- 9,000+ MCQs and 500+ simulations mapped to AICPA blueprints and updated regularly
- 700+ bite-sized nano lectures that pair well with the adaptive engine since you only watch what you need
- Competitive pricing starting at $799, significantly undercutting Becker and Gleim
- 88% pass rate among students who reach a ReadySCORE of 75+
- Full purchase price pass guarantee on all tiers (conditions apply)
- CPArescue targeted retaker program for candidates who've failed sections
- All 6 CPA exam sections included in every tier, with the option to switch Disciplines without extra cost

Pricing Breakdown: What You're Actually Paying
| Course / Tier | Price | Access Duration | Key Extras |
|---|---|---|---|
| Kesler CPA Review (Monthly) | $97/month | Active subscription | All features included, no tiers |
| Kesler CPA Review (Annual) | $997/year | 12 months | All features, saves vs monthly |
| Surgent Essentials Pass | $799 | Until you pass | Core course, adaptive AI, ReadySCORE, all 6 sections |
| Surgent Premier Pass | $1,299 | Until you pass | + Integrated test bank (1,000 extra Qs), audio lectures |
| Surgent Ultimate Pass | $1,699 | Until you pass | + Print textbooks, flashcards, 1-on-1 coaching, CPE, gamified learning |
Prices before discounts. Surgent Pay 0% financing available. Prices last verified February 2026. See Surgent discounts and Kesler discounts for current offers.

They solve different problems. ReadySCORE is a data-driven exam readiness predictor that tells you when you're statistically likely to pass. It's powerful for reducing test-day anxiety and timing your exam. Kesler's approach focuses on getting you to that readiness point through gamification, accountability, and mentorship. ReadySCORE tells you when you've arrived. Kesler makes sure you actually make the journey. They're complementary, not competing.

Surgent reports that students who reach a ReadySCORE of 75+ have an 88% pass rate. It's a real metric, but it measures a self-selected group of students who completed enough of the course to reach that threshold, not all Surgent users. The overall CPA exam pass rate is approximately 50%.
CPArescue is Surgent's program designed specifically for candidates who have previously failed one or more CPA exam sections. It provides a targeted, adaptive study plan to address your specific weak areas without having to re-purchase a full course. If you've failed a section, it's worth looking into as a focused alternative.
